The wishing well was a submission from a bunch of people irl. The composer Micheal Wyckoff originally send out a post on the r/boneworks subreddit and the sl0 discord as well, asking people if they want to be in the game they can send a voice line and be a little easter egg in the credits. He then changed it to an entire room due to the amount of submissions and also he wanted to make sure everyone was heard instead of a select few. For the control room in the mineshaft level, the keycard you need is actually on one of the Steel beams in the room you hop in the minecart from. You just climb up the side of the beam and it's leaned against the inside of the one on the left side
the control room in the mine level is pretty reminiscent of a real-life roller coaster's operations. if you look any any major roller coaster, there's usually an area overlooking the station like that. Given that the mine level also added friction brakes to the tracks and wheels to carry the train forward, my guess is that the room is another aspect to simulate a real life roller coaster.

You can get into the room in tuscany with a keycard. Go to the houses you can see in the distance with your nimbus gun. There is a statue of a person with a crablet on their head. On the top of the statue, there is a keycard. EDIT: Forgot to mention, the keycard reader on the door that blends in with the background in Tuscany is on the right side of the door, facing sideways. another edit: Inside the Truman Show room there is an unlockable M1 Garand.

In Basement Museum there’s a battery on one of the gym blocks just delete the blocks until you find it then behind where you spawn there is a place to but the battery and a secret room/level. After you figure out the doors and get to the room with the vending machines you can go further by moving one of the vending machines out of the way to find another room. It ends up being a giant loop and there’s some collectibles.

There is a message on top of the bullet bonker that reads: “what up son” 😁 Also, the chimney has a button on it. It has a picture of a crablet on the side saying “No!”. Upon pressing the button, a horde of crablets will pop out the chimney. Epic fight music turns up until all crablets have died. Epic little “easteregg”. Edit: fixed misspellings
